Yesterday was Memorial Day and as I was standing at the Memorial Day ceremony at Cornelius Town Hall, I was moved by how many people attended the service. It was one of the largest audiences in the history of these ceremonies at town hall. It was inspiring to be a part of a community that honors its members who gave the ultimate sacrifice for our country.
